Schools

In short
  • DeKalb County School System
  • Verify the zoned schools by address
  • Magnet and choice options may be available
  • Woodward · Elementary
  • Sequoyah · Middle
  • Cross Keys · High

District figures are official Georgia (GOSA) 2024-25 data. Zoned schools reflect the assignments reported on recent Townsend at Lenox Park listings and can change; always confirm with the DeKalb County School System for a specific address.

What the absence of data tells you

When a community's MLS history shows no amenities identified, there are usually two explanations: the community genuinely has no clubhouse, pool, or shared recreational space, or listings simply have not described them in detail. Either way, a buyer's diligence has to go a level deeper than the listing sheet here, into HOA documents (if any exist) and direct confirmation of what, if anything, is shared property.

For DeKalb County buyers, this kind of community often functions less like a resort-style development and more like a straightforward in-town housing option. That can be an advantage for anyone who does not want to pay dues for amenities they will not use, but it means the diligence burden on structure, unit condition, and any HOA obligations shifts onto the buyer and their agent.
